Successful Home Remedies for Arthritis Pain Management

Arthritis pain can be a debilitating condition, but there are many helpful home remedies that you can try to reduce the pain and improve your quality of life. One common remedy is applying heat or cold to the affected area. Heat can ease muscles and increase blood flow, while cold can help to numb inflammation.

Another helpful remedy is soft exercise. While it may seem counterintuitive, regular activity can actually strengthen the joints and reduce pain. Try with low-impact activities like swimming or walking, and gradually raise the intensity as you get stronger.

In addition to these remedies, there are also some dietary changes that can benefit in arthritis pain management. Eating a diet rich in antioxidants and low in processed foods can minimize inflammation throughout the body.

Finally, be sure to talk to your doctor about your arthritis symptoms and any home remedies you are considering trying. They can offer personalized advice based on your individual needs.

Thriving with Arthritis: Tips for Daily Function

Living with arthritis can sometimes feel like a daily challenge. But don't be concerned, there are many things you can do to reduce your symptoms and stay active. A key part of living well with arthritis is finding what works best for you.

Here are some tips that might assist you in carrying out your daily tasks:

  • Keep active! Regular exercise can build up your muscles and alleviate pain.
  • Utilize heat or cold to relieve stiff joints. Experiment with what works best for yourself
  • Pay attention to your body and rest when needed.
  • Keep up a healthy weight, as extra weight can put added stress on your joints.

Remember, you don't have to face this by yourself. Share with your doctor about managing your arthritis and consider joining a support group.
